One of the most recognizable platforms for freelance writers is the Upwork marketplace. This international marketplace has built a reputation for linking clients with talent in a wide range of fields, and writing is no outlier. While some freelancers criticize the platform’s fee structure, it offers a pipeline of a consistent flow of writing jobs, such as blog posts, SEO content, manuals, and even ghostwriting. The platform's rating and review system helps you build credibility, and clients often seek you out again for future projects when they discover a consistent writer. Upwork is especially useful for those who want long-term contracts and are prepared to compete on a global international stage.

Another respected platform in the freelance writing landscape is the ProBlogger job board. Unlike general job boards, this platform is curated specifically for writers. It attracts clients who understand the value of strong content and are prepared to invest for expertise. ProBlogger Jobs features listings for web copy, email sequences, product descriptions, and more. Many of these opportunities are remote and extended, ideal for writers looking to build consistent income. It’s a favorite among seasoned writers because of the site’s curation process and specialization.

Freelance Writing Jobs (FWJ) is another trusted option that has catered to writers since the beginning of online freelancing. It acts as a job aggregator, gathering posts across across the internet and assembling them into one accessible platform. From journalism and content strategy to instructional content, the breadth of listings serves different writing styles and experience levels. This site is especially useful for those who want to track new opportunities daily without switching across multiple platforms. For writers looking to expand their repertoire, Freelance Writing Jobs offers a steady flow of recent and legitimate listings.

If you're serious about high-paying freelance writing gigs, you’ll need to explore Contena. Famous due to its exclusive features, Contena selects top-tier writing opportunities that are often not publicly listed elsewhere. It’s created with writers who want to treat their freelancing as a serious career.

The platform provides a suite of learning tools, mentorship opportunities, and tools to help writers scale their income. While there’s a subscription fee to view entire opportunity board, the investment often pays off in the form of higher-paying gigs and specialized opportunities. Contena is a match for those focused on building a professional writing business with the support of a structured platform.

Another respected site in the freelance space is ClearVoice. In contrast to typical platforms, ClearVoice allows writers to showcase their work on-site. Once your profile is reviewed and accepted, clients can invite you directly to collaborate on content projects.

ClearVoice is largely focused on agencies and major brands, which typically brings better pay and clear expectations. The platform is especially appealing for content strategists and writers who want steady work with minimal hassle. Getting accepted may take time, but the standard of opportunities and simplicity of workflow justify the process.

Skyword is another platform that focuses on narrative-driven content. Writers on Skyword often work closely with top-tier companies on long-form branded materials, including industry reports, branded articles, and Q&A content.

The platform places a high value on tone consistency, editorial integrity, and branding cohesion. This makes it an excellent match for seasoned professionals who can mold content to fit various brand personas. Skyword emphasizes consistent delivery and trust, which usually means ongoing gigs and stable pay.

Constant Content’s platform takes a different approach by permitting authors to create articles before it’s sold. This model allows for publishing content pieces in a online platform where clients can look through and acquire based on their preferences. For content creators with strong SEO knowledge and a background in marketing, this can be an strategic way to earn recurring income. It also offers the option to engage in direct client work on custom projects. Constant Content stands out for its strict publishing guidelines and commitment to excellence, making it a reliable choice for professionals who want to prove their talent in online marketing efforts.

The Textbroker platform is an introductory marketplace that helps newer writers enter the freelance world. Although the starting payout is modest for newcomers, you can increase your rate as your ratings go up. This performance-based model motivates freelancers to refine their skills and establish credibility. Textbroker is particularly useful for those who seek rapid tasks and are comfortable producing volume content. It's not the site for top-tier projects, but it is a gateway toward more advanced opportunities. As a training ground, Textbroker delivers steady jobs and immediate reviews.

Content creators interested in specialized topics might be drawn to Scripted, a service that targets deliverables for specialized areas like medical, tech, and economic sectors. This service pairs authors with companies based on expertise, allowing for deeper collaboration and more targeted assignments. After an initial vetting process, writers can pitch for assignments or be contacted for work. Scripted also handles project management and invoicing, so writers can immerse themselves in producing—delivering expert-level material. It’s a platform that appreciates targeted skills and high standards.
